Mission

Career Services Office at Pepperdine University’s Graduate School of Education and Psychology is committed to:

  • Providing students and alumni with effective tools and strategies for actualizing their career aspirations and becoming future leaders of change
  • Building collaborative relationships across GSEP departments in order to foster a distinct educational experience and to best support student success
  • Establishing and cultivating enduring employer partnerships to connect our quality GSEP candidates with opportunities for making a positive impact

Student Learning Outcomes

Upon graduating from GSEP, students will be able to:

  • have the self-knowledge to identify their interests, work values, and strengths
  • learn about compatible career options and the needs of the community in which they are serving
  • take action steps to actualize their career objective(s)

Services

Our unique services offer specialized support and resources to students and alumni in the fields of education and psychology. Career Services provides assistance with:

  • Career exploration
  • Developing skills for successful employment searches
  • Securing full-time employment

GSEP has an active Diversity Council, comprised of faculty, staff, and students, whose aim is to promote discourse and foster multicultural proficiency. The Council developed a biannual speaker series to provide a forum for representatives of varied backgrounds and views to speak on subjects affecting the fields of education and mental health.
